Principle compliance consultant

Amtivo (Formerly Certification Europe & EQA)
Compliance consultant
Posted: 14 September
Offer description

OverviewJob Title: Principle Compliance ConsultantRole Type: Permanent, Full time. Primarily hybrid, with the opportunity for remote working (subject to meeting business requirements).Salary: Competitive + benefits, dependant on experienceAmtivo Group provides Certification, Inspection and Training services to national and local Government bodies, multi-nationals, enterprise clients and SMEs in over 40 countries globally. Our vision is to inspire and enable organisations globally to reach their true potential, by making governance, compliance and inspection a truly positive and valuable experience. Our purpose is to support our clients’ success by adopting a partnership approach, leveraging our sector leading expertise, and delivering an exceptional customer experience.Amtivo Group is recruiting a Principal Consultant, reporting to the Technical Lead, within the Inspections Service division. The role holder will lead the delivery of a range of diverse projects to our existing and future clients. This is an exciting career opportunity to be part of a multi-disciplinary team, delivering diverse projects across a range of sectors.To apply for this role, you must demonstrate a high-level technical expertise and a proven track record in the delivery and management of multiple projects and clients. Ideally we are also looking for team leadership & management experience as you will be looking after a team of consultants. Because the majority of our clients are in the Environmental Sector the role requires a minimum of NFQ level 8 in a relevant environmental discipline.ResponsibilitiesSupport the Technical Lead with client engagement and management throughout the lifecycle of projects, providing timely and relevant progress updates as appropriate.Develop and maintain positive working relations with current and future clients.Lead, manage, and support a team of consultants on the delivery of multiple long-term and short-term contracts.Support key clients with technical input, advice, and training on a wide range of areas.Support the Director of Inspection Services and the Technical Lead in new business proposals and tender submissions, securing future growth.Support the Technical Lead in the project mobilisation phase for new contracts and monitoring progress reports.Attend on-site and remote client meetings as required.Actively participate in the delivery of a range of client projects, as required.Conduct compliance, audits, site assessments, projects, and inspection activities on behalf of clients across a range of regulations and legislation, including waste, water, circular economy, energy use, and other duties as required by the company.Review and interpret technical literature such as legislation, guidance & policy documents, and research papers.Produce and review project outputs (e.g., technical progress reports, specifications) meeting all client and legislative requirements.Stakeholder engagement to agree and follow up on corrective action.Maintain an excellent understanding of relevant environmental legislation.Ad hoc duties as may be required.BehavioursTime ManagementEffective CommunicationPeople ManagementReport Writing / CommunicationData ManagementConceptual / Investigative SkillsAnalytical Thinking & Technical KnowledgeProject Planning & ManagementRequired skills and experienceA minimum of NFQ level 8 in a relevant environmental discipline.6+ years of experience within the environmental and waste sectorProven track record in managing client relationships, understanding their challenges and ambitions, and delivering on growth opportunities.Proven track record in managing a team of professionals, assisting them to excel in their respective roles.Excellent written and verbal communication skillsDemonstrated ability to work effectively, both independently and in a team environment, in an atmosphere of multiple projects, shifting priorities, and deadline pressures.Ability to gather and analyse facts, draw conclusions, define problems, and suggest solutions.Full clean driver's licence is required.What’s on OfferDiscretionary bonus scheme following successful probation.24 days annual leave, plus bank holidaysBike to work schemeRefer a friend schemePension Scheme which includes Death in service benefit, income protection, and defined contributions following successful probation.Employee Assistance ProgrammeOn-site free parkingWhy Join Us?We offer a supportive environment where your contributions make a difference.
